Bunk beds can be found in various styles and setups to suit numerous needs:
TypeDescriptionStandard Bunk BedA traditional style with one bed stacked on top of another, generally using a ladder to access the top bunk.L-Shaped Bunk BedFunctions 2 bunk beds linked in an L-shape, often more roomy and ideal for kids sharing a space but requiring a bit more space.Triple Bunk BedMakes up three stacked beds, ideal for taking full advantage of sleeping arrangements in very limited areas.Loft BedA raised bed with space below that can act as a backyard, study corner, or additional storage.Futon Bunk BedCombines a bunk bed on leading with a futon or couch below, making it great for slumber parties and taking full advantage of room usage.Convertible Bunk BedCan be separated into two individual beds, using flexibility as children's needs change.Caring for Kids Bunk Beds

Q1: At what age can a child safely use a bunk bed?

A1: Generally, kids aged 6 and older are thought about safe to use the upper bunk due to the height and stability aspects included.

Q2: Can I position a bunk bed near a window?

A2: It is advisable to avoid placing a bunk bed near windows to minimize the danger of falling or injuries.

Q3: Are bunk beds safe for more youthful kids?

A3: While some modern bunk beds feature security features accommodating younger kids, it is typically suggested to wait until they are older, typically over six years.

Q4: What is the normal weight limitation for leading bunks?

A4: Weight limits differ by model but typically range from 150 to 250 pounds. Always refer to the manufacturer's specifications.

Q5: How often should I examine the bunk bed's security features?

A5: It is recommended to carry out a security check every few months or whenever you notice any indications of wear.
